int32_t SystemCalibration::DrawFeaturePointsGrid(cv::Mat &_srcImg, cv::Mat &_dstImg,const std::vector<cv::Point2f> &_featurePointsCoords, const cv::Size2i &_featurePointsGridSize) const各个参数含义
时间: 2023-07-14 15:01:19 浏览: 98
在这个函数 `DrawFeaturePointsGrid` 中,各个参数的含义如下:
- `_srcImg`:输入的原始图像,类型为cv::Mat。
- `_dstImg`:输出的目标图像,类型为cv::Mat。函数将在该图像上绘制特征点网格。
- `_featurePointsCoords`:一个存储了特征点坐标的向量,类型为`std::vector<cv::Point2f>`。这些特征点坐标将被用来绘制特征点网格。
- `_featurePointsGridSize`:一个cv::Size2i类型的对象,表示特征点的网格大小。它定义了特征点在图像上的密度和分布。
函数的目标是在输入的原始图像上绘制特征点网格,并将结果存储在目标图像 `_dstImg` 中。具体的实现可能涉及图像处理和绘制算法。
相关问题
int32_t SystemCalibration::FindFeaturePointsGrid(const std::vector<cv::Mat> &_srcImgVec, const cv::Size2i &_featurePointsGridSize, std::vector<std::vector<cv::Point2f>> &_featurePointCoordsVec) 各个参数含义
在这个函数 `FindFeaturePointsGrid` 中,各个参数的含义如下:
- `_srcImgVec`:一个存储cv::Mat图像的向量,表示输入的图像序列。
- `_featurePointsGridSize`:一个cv::Size2i类型的对象,表示特征点的网格大小。它定义了特征点在图像上的密度和分布。
- `_featurePointCoordsVec`:一个存储了特征点坐标的二维向量,用于存储每个图像中检测到的特征点的坐标。
函数的目标是在输入的图像序列中,根据指定的网格大小检测特征点,并将它们的坐标存储在 `_featurePointCoordsVec` 中。具体的实现可能涉及图像处理和特征点检测算法。
阅读全文